CO-CURRICULAR To supplement classroom teaching and traditional learning, out-of-class activities with a similar focus on the subject are often held. Nature rambles ( to local waterfalls, the hills and dales, forests, sunrise viewpoints ), inter-class poster and chart contests, board displays, models, science and geography projects are some of the non-traditional avenues of learning. Exhibitions are held from time to time, to which parents and visiting schools are invited.
EXTRA-CURRICULAR: St. Anthony's provides facilities, space, coaching and equipment for the following outdoor games: cricket and volleyball, football and basketball. The juniors revel in "Tunnel the Ball" "Hop and Skip", "Throw Ball" and a fiesta of fun and frolic, along with Physical Education in the curriculum.
INDOOR GAMES: During the monsoons, indoor games played are chess and carroms, Chinese checkers, Tambola and other diversions as the children see fit. Table tennis is played throughout the year, with an Inter-School Contest held annually. Chess is also hotly contested by the various hill schools.
Debating and Extempore Speaking, Elocution ( Choral and Individual Recitations ), Quizzing and Dramatics, Singing and music lessons are taken seriously at both junior and senior levels. Inter-class contests prepare the best for inter-school meets. The juniors have a singing class, twice weekly.
